Anghori is a Rural village located in Kesli, Sagar, Madhya-pradesh.

The total population of Anghori is 809.

Anghori village comprises 213 households.

The literacy rate in Anghori is 66.9%. Among the literate population of 442, there are 259 literate males and 183 literate females.

In Anghori, there are 401 males and 408 females, with a sex ratio of 1017 females per 1000 males.

There are 148 children (18.3% of population), comprising 77 boys and 71 girls.

The total number of workers in Anghori is 543, with 226 main workers and 317 marginal workers.

In Anghori, there are 17 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(7 males, 10 females) and 526 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(252 males, 274 females).

Anghori is located in Madhya-pradesh state, Sagar district, and falls under Kesli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 461341 and LGD code is 461341.
